Sleepy Hollow Golf Course

Played On 07/03/2021
I Recommend This Course
5.0
Top 500 Contributor
Ohio Advisor
Previously Played
Perfect weather
Walked

Worthy of Top Muni Status

This is one of the best, toughest courses in Cleveland. Classic styles from a world famous architect. Fantastic conditions tee to green. Pace of play was a little slow, but that could be corrected by moving a number of terrible pin positions. Lots of in accessible pins and having to play 6+ inches of break on 3 and 4 foot putts makes things take longer. Average golfers are going to miss a lot of these putts, this isn't a tournament day, it was a holiday weekend. Find flatter, more accessible pin locations to speed up play. Let people make short putts.

B at Seneca Golf Course

Played On 04/17/2021
I Recommend This Course
4.0
Top 500 Contributor
Ohio Advisor
Previously Played
Cold weather
Walked

Teach your starters

This course is so much nicer now that the metroparks completed the renovation. There's still some thin spots in the rough, but this course was a burnt out mess for decades before that, so it's much better. Lots of new tee boxes, removed dumb bunkers, and cleared out a lot of unmowed areas.

The only complaint was with the groupings. This course has 36 holes, yet the starters sent 5 groups in a row down the same 9. When I was playing the 8th hole of the first nine, I could see a group on #1 of the second nine. When I got the #1 tee, that same group was still on #1. And they sent 4 more groups behind them. We played the front in just over 2 hours. It took 3 1/2 hours to play the back.

Pine Hills Golf Club

Played On 06/28/2020
I Recommend This Course
4.0
Top 500 Contributor
Ohio Advisor
First Time Playing
Perfect weather
Used cart

Good Course

The conditions were some of the nicest in Cleveland area. They advertise a walking rate, but the course is nigh unwalkable with severe up & downs, long walks between holes, and forced carries that you need to walk through the valley from tee to fairway or fairway to green.

A couple squeezed in holes that are goofy make the layout lacking. Also the elevations take out some risk/reward, leaving this as a true placement course, as there is only one option on the shot you are given.

Chippewa Golf Club

Played On 07/25/2019
I Recommend This Course
4.0
Top 500 Contributor
Ohio Advisor
First Time Playing
Perfect weather
Used cart

excellent first visit

Course was in the nicest shape of any place I'd seen all year. Pace of play was no issue as we were the first group off on a Thursday morning. Very short from the white tees, but lots of variable distances so I was able to hit almost every club in the bag. Not just a driver-wedge course. Lots of blind shots and elevation changes, especially on the back 9. A course you need to play several times to get a feel for. The only thing I didn't like was the 4 brutal greens on the back 9. (12, 14-16). Now I know to watch out for them and I will play here again.

Seven Hills Country Club

Played On 08/23/2018
I Recommend This Course
5.0
Top 500 Contributor
Ohio Advisor
Previously Played
Perfect weather
Used cart

Hidden Gem

I had not made the trip down to this course in many years, and that was foolish. The course is still in fantastic shape, though I was surprised how wet it was. There are a few hidden lakes, but for the most part the course is straightforward. Also, even with little roll, the course does not play as long as the yardage suggests. a great layout with perfect greens that winds it's way through old trees. Some of the sand traps were not in the greatest shape, but there were actually quite a few that were being worked on and new sand added as we played. So they have an army of a grounds crew that stays on top of it.

Maybe they could thin out a few of the trees? If your tee shot doesn't find the fairway, you will make bogey, punching out is the only option.
